我试图找出一种方法,在Excel中对数字1到12 (表示月份)进行重新编码。我可以做一堆嵌套的IF,但我想找出一种更优雅的方法。我想给他们做这样的记录:
1 --> 1
2 --> 2
3 --> 3
4 --> 4
5 --> 5
6 --> 6
7 --> 6 (or 11)
8 --> 6 (or 11)
9 --> 6 (or 11)
10 --> 11
11 --> 11
12 --> 12基本上,我想把10月(10)当作11月(11),然后我可以把7月-9月(7-9)当作六月或十一月(对我的目的来说并不重要)。我试着用几个鸟巢和MAX来做,但没能让它起作用。
任何想法或洞察力都会受到赞赏!
发布于 2017-01-19 14:31:25
您可以使用():
=CHOOSE(A1,1,2,3,4,5,6,6,6,6,11,11,12)

https://stackoverflow.com/questions/41744245
复制相似问题